Job Description

The Deputy Head of Private Banking Support (PBS) plays a pivotal leadership role, supporting the Head of PBS in the strategic management and execution of first line controls across the Private Banking business. The Deputy is accountable for the day-to-day oversight of the PBS Team, ensuring the effective and compliant delivery of all Client Lifecycle Management activities—including Account Opening, CIP Modification, and Relationship Reviews—while maintaining the highest standards of operational excellence and regulatory adherence.

Acting as a key liaison between the PBS Team and the Private Bank, the Deputy Head ensures that business priorities are understood and operationalised, and that service level agreements (SLAs) are consistently met or exceeded. The role is responsible for driving process improvements, managing operational risks, and fostering a culture of quality, accountability, and continuous development within the team. In addition, the Deputy Head represents the PBS function at relevant committees and working groups, providing insight and leadership to support the bank’s broader governance and growth objectives.

This position requires a proactive, hands-on leader with strong organisational, analytical, and people management skills, capable of navigating complex operational challenges and delivering results in a dynamic, international environment.

About EFG International

EFG International is a global private banking group offering private banking and asset management services and is headquartered in Zurich. Its registered shares (EFGN) are listed on the SIX Swiss Exchange. As a leading Swiss private bank, EFG International has a presence in major financial centres and growth markets, operating in around 40 locations worldwide, with a network spanning Europe, Asia Pacific, the Americas and the Middle East.

As one of the best-capitalised Swiss private banks, EFG International is a financial partner that offers the security and solidity needed to provide clients with effective support.
